#d42c08 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d42c08 is composed of 83.1% red, 17.3% green and 3.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.2% magenta, 96.2% yellow and 16.9% black. It has a hue angle of 10.6 degrees, a saturation of 92.7% and a lightness of 43.1%. #d42c08 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ff5810 with #a90000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3300.

#d42c08 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d42c08 has RGB values of R:212, G:44, B:8 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.79, Y:0.96, K:0.17. Its decimal value is 13904904.

Shades and Tints of #d42c08
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fef3f0 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d42c08
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6e6e6e is the less saturated color, while #d42c08 is the most saturated one.
